Newport, located on the coast of Rhode Island, offers a variety of activities and attractions that cater to different interests. One of the most notable experiences is visiting the Gilded Age Mansions, which reflect the opulence of the wealthy families who summered here in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. The Breakers, the summer home of the Vanderbilt family, is particularly popular for its stunning architecture and expansive gardens.
For those who enjoy the outdoors, the Cliff Walk provides a scenic pathway along the coastline, combining natural beauty with views of the historic mansions. This 3.5-mile walk features rocky shores and picturesque ocean vistas, making it a peaceful spot for leisurely strolls.
Newport is also known for its maritime history. The Newport Shipyard is a hub for sailing enthusiasts, and visitors can learn about the city’s rich nautical traditions. The International Yacht Restoration School offers insights into boat restoration and craftsmanship.
Art and culture are prominent as well, with the Newport Art Museum showcasing contemporary and historical art, while the Touro Synagogue, the oldest surviving synagogue in the United States, provides a glimpse into the nation's religious diversity.
For those interested in local flavors, the Newport Farmers Market is a great place to explore fresh produce and artisanal goods. The dining scene in Newport also offers a range of options, from seafood shacks to fine dining restaurants that emphasize fresh, local ingredients.
Finally, Newport's beaches provide a relaxing atmosphere for sunbathing, swimming, or enjoying a picnic. Easton’s Beach and Second Beach are popular spots for both locals and visitors looking to unwind by the ocean.
